Charting outcomes came out in 2006 (for 2005 match), 2007, 2009, 2011... and then didn't come out with the next until 2014. Unless you have some kind of inside information, we have no way to know if they're back to a 2-year cycle or switched to a 3 year one permanently. One could argue that the delay over the last one was the charting outcomes in the FMG match they did in late 2013-early 2014, but we have no way to know what they're planning this year.

I.e. it *might* come out this September, but it's not guaranteed.
